Finding the Best Computer Engineering Technology Associate Degree School for You

Out of all the majors we analyze each year, computer engineering technology was ranked #183 in the country. In fact 3,595 degrees and certificates were handed out in 2020-2021.

When it comes to higher education, there are a lot of options for students. Along with traditional schools that require in-person attendence, you can attend one of many reputable online schools. Some programs even offer a hybrid experience. Alternatively, you may choose a trade school that prepares you to enter the workforce with knowledge in a specific field.

Top Great Lakes Region Schools for an Associate in Computer Engineering

Our analysis found Cincinnati State Technical and Community College to be the best school for computer engineering technology students who want to pursue a associate degree in the Great Lakes Region . Located in the city of Cincinnati, Cincinnati State is a public college with a medium-sized student population.

After completing their Associate Degree, computer engineering tech graduates from Cincinnati State carry an average student debtload of $15,136.
